Store TrackerWeekly US and UK Store Openings and Closures Tracker 2022, Week 18: US Store Closures Down 58% Year over Year Coresight Research May 6, 2022 Reasons to ReadOur Weekly US and UK Store Openings and Closures Tracker reports on store closures, openings and bankruptcies. We cover: A week-by-week comparison of store openings and closures in the US and UK in year-to-date 2022 What is happening in retail in the US and UK this week 2021 and year-to-date 2022 major US and UK store openings, store closures and bankruptcies This week, there are highlights from Barnes & Noble, Daiso Japan and Hermès in the US and Evans Cycles, Loake Shoemaker and Regatta in the UK. We also discuss quarterly store opening and closure settlements following the release of quarterly company filings this week from Ethan Allen, Rite Aid and Steve Madden.
